How To Calculate Zakat In Islam?

Confirm that your wealth has reached the nisab threshold

Check that one lunar year has passed while you owned nisab-level wealth

Calculate zakat on zakatable assets such as cash, gold, silver, business inventory, trade goods, and receivables likely to be paid

Add all zakatable assets together

Subtract immediate liabilities and debts due now

Multiply the remaining zakatable amount by 2.5%

Pay zakat on the resulting amount

For agricultural produce, calculate according to the applicable rate based on irrigation method

For livestock, calculate according to the specific livestock zakat rules

For retirement accounts, investments, and business assets, include only the zakatable portion

Give zakat to eligible recipients mentioned in Islamic teachings
